Dim and Sharp

Dim

Dim adjective - Not having or showing an ability to absorb ideas readily.
Usage example: she's kind of dim, but really sweet

Sharp is an antonym for dim in topics: stupid, unclear.

Nearby Words: dimness, dimly

Sharp

Sharp adjective - Having or showing quickness of mind.
Usage example: any sharp student would have noticed the error immediately

Dim is an antonym for sharp in quick-witted topic.
